For many years (up until about 1960 something) the two lane highway through the mountains used to
cross the railway line in places. Cars would take ninety degree bends to negotiate pint sized bridges
like this one. They have all been torn down or bypassed now. As late as last year the main rail
line used to pass in a cutting under this structure. Of course the rail line has been moved to
allow the road engineering. The old cutting has simply been filled in.
